Alanbrooke Barracks

Alanbrooke Barracks is a military installation at Topcliffe in North Yorkshire, England.

The barracks were established, on the site of the former RAF Topcliffe airbase, in 1974, as an ordnance field park.

[2] The barracks were named Alanbrooke Barracks after Field Marshal Viscount Alanbrooke, a former Royal Artillery officer, when 1st Regiment Royal Horse Artillery took over the site in 1977.

[8] The barracks were also home to 15th Infantry Brigade from January 1982 to November 1992.

[9] The barracks are set to close in 2031 under the Better Defence Estate plan.
